## Coin Production Techniques

To attain top quality personalized coins, manufacturers utilize a selection of specific production techniques. One typical technique is die striking, where a personalized pass away with the wanted design is used to mark the image onto a blank coin. This procedure makes certain precise and detailed designs on both sides of the coin.

For colorized coins, producers usually use a technique called soft enamel, where recessed areas of the coin are loaded with tinted enamel that's after that baked to harden. This includes vibrant colors to the coin while creating a textured feeling. On the other hand, tough enamel entails numerous layers of enamel that are polished to produce a smooth, sturdy surface.

Some suppliers also utilize laser etching to add intricate details or identification numbers to custom coins. This precise strategy enables customization on specific coins without influencing the general style.

## Coin Finishing and Product Packaging

Producers commonly pay attention to coin ending up and packaging as these facets play a considerable function in improving the general presentation and charm of custom coins. When it pertains to finishing custom coins, there are numerous choices available to attain the wanted look and feel. Here are some crucial considerations for coin finishing and product packaging:

- ** Polishing: ** Offers coins a glossy, reflective surface area.
- ** Antiquing: ** Produces a weathered or aged appearance for a vintage feeling.
- ** Enameling: ** Adding vivid enamel to certain parts of the coin for a vivid look.
- ** Side Texturing: ** Texturing the sides of the coin for added information and layout.
- ** Product packaging: ** Picking the right packaging, such as coin capsules or velour bags, to protect and showcase the coins efficiently.
